Transaction e5a62fc410126e236fe42e6be54942ba514d7abfe8439b030ff2ffb8d3479f8f
1 Input
2 Outputs
- e5a62fc410126e236fe42e6be54942ba514d7abfe8439b030ff2ffb8d3479f8f:0
- e5a62fc410126e236fe42e6be54942ba514d7abfe8439b030ff2ffb8d3479f8f:1
value 1999950000
address 3FB7SABKR63McuxgBw7pFzxXpDuCpE7np4
value 3620540000
address 1H6ZZpRmMnrw8ytepV3BYwMjYYnEkWDqVP